MongoDB Persistence
This service allows you to persist state updates using the MongoDB database. It supports writing information to a MongoDB document store, as well as querying from it.
Configuration
This service can be configured in the file services/mongodb.cfg
.
Property | Default | Required | Description |
---|---|---|---|
url | Yes | connection URL to address Mongodb. For example, mongodb://localhost:27017 |
|
database | Yes | database name | |
collection | Yes | collection name |
All item and event related configuration is done in the file persistence/mongodb.persist
.
